Truth Social's Q2 Financial Performance Highlights Major Losses

Friday, 9 August 2024, 15:23

Truth Social has reported a revenue drop to $836,900, representing a 30% decline from $1.2 million in the same quarter last year. Despite facing financial challenges, the company states that it has no debt and asserts confidence in its sufficient working capital to sustain operations in the near future. Overall, the financial outlook reveals significant concerns for the platform's growth and viability.
